RESEARCH ON BALLISTIC MISSILE DEFENSE PHENOMENOLOGY: PART ONE

Abstract

Work is summarized on a study of ballistic missile phenomenology of interest in the design of ballistic missile defense systems. Part one discusses electromagnetic scattering from plasma, atomic, and chemionization processes, simulation techniques, and theoretical missile phenomenology. Part two (AD-328 823) includes evaluation of terminal phase discrimination techniques, and a discussion of planning for the Woomera installation. (Author)
